Description
Also known as Bluntnose Jack, Jackfish, Little Jack, Trevally, Yellowfin Trevally.
Found in schools, over mud and sandy bottoms, of brackish estuaries and coastal reefs.
They feed on benthic crustaceans and fish.
Length - 49cm
Depth - 0-30m
Widespread Eastern Pacific
Jacks are fast swimming fish that can roam over great distances. The larger fish hunt other fish and the smaller fish eat zooplankton. In turn they are hunted by large Tuna and Dolphins. Ref: https://www.fishbase.se/summary/1943
